The addition of sulfenyl halides to both alkenes and alkynes had been the subject of extensive mechanistic study. The salient results up to about 1969 have been reviewed by Mueller (1969) and Modena and Scorrano (1968). Considerable additional work on various aspects of the detailed mechanisms has been done since that time by Schmid and his co-workers (Schmid and Csizmadia, 1972 Schmid et al., 1972 Schmid and Nowlan, 1976 Schmid et al., 1976b Cerksus et al., 1978). A recent short review by Smit et al. (1979) criticizes some aspects of earlier interpretations of mechanism. [Pg.173]

We report here the results of a study of the adsorption of the alkaline earth cations to bilayer membranes formed from phosphatidylcholines with saturated chains dipalmitoyl phosphatidyl choline (DPPC) and dimyristoyl phosphatidyl choline (DMPC). Our salient result is that the adsorption of calcium is distinct from the other alkaline earth cations in two respects. First, only calcium adsorbs significantly more strongly to PCs with saturated chains than to phosphatidyl cholines with unsaturated chains, even when all lipids are present in the liquid crystalline state. Second, when the membranes are present in the frozen or gel state, the binding of calcium is significantly enhanced. We used two independent techniques to demonstrate this unique behavior of calcium. [Pg.53]

Despite the inherent weaknesses of the Poission-Boltzmann (PB) equation that includes neglect of polyion-polyion interactions and the size of mobile ions, it has nevertheless played an important role in elucidating the characteristics of electrostatic interactions and ion atmopshere in nucleic acids [12]. Two salient results have emerged from such an analysis. First, for cylindrical-shaped molecule of infinite length, there is a critical linear charge density beyond which counterion condensation takes place [33, 34]. Second, the phenomenon of counterion condensation takes place in one and two dimensions only [33, 35], An... [Pg.144]

The kinetics and mechanism of the formation of molybdenum bronzes was studied in detail and published in a series of three papers by Erre et al. (86-88), who studied the (100) face of Mo03. Pt was added and the sample was exposed to H2 under very low partial pressures (10 8-10-5 Torr), forming monoclinic Hj 6Mo03. The kinetics unexpectedly exhibited three steps (i) activation of H2 by Pt with an increasing rate with time on stream (ii) a kinetic plateau where the rate remained constant and finally (iii) a decrease in the rate of bronze formation. The effect of a 3-substituent on the orientation of the addition of alkyl- and aryl-lithium compounds is interesting and salient results appear in Table 23. Attack at C-2 is favoured over that at C-6 unless either, or both, the C-3 substituent and the attacking alkyl group are very large. Reaction of isopropyllithium with 3-methylpyridine does not follow this trend. Benzyllithium is anomalous in that it attacks preferentially at C-4. A study of the relative rates of these alkylations revealed the remarkable fact that a 3-methyl or 3-ethyl group activates the 2-position (but not the 6-) towards attack by phenyllithium but not methyllithium. The foregoing mechanism is amenable to mathematical analysis, with the salient results that during ideal interval II polymerization, the rate of reaction is proportional to and while DP depends on and [1] . (Here [I] is the initiator molar concentration and S is the weight concentration of surfactant.) In conventional solution, suspension, or low-conversion bulk free-radical reactions, the rate of polymerization depends on [1] / while DP is proportional to [I]". In these cases DPp cannot be increased at given [M] without decreasing Rp. In emulsion polymerization, however, both Rp and DP can be changed in parallel by controlling the soap concentration. [Pg.288]

The photochemistry of DBK adsorbed on faujasite zeolites was examined under various conditions. Under all conditions the amount of DBK adsorbed on the zeolites was sufficiently low that only one out of every several supercages would contain a DBK molecule. Controls of various sorts including the results described below provide convincing evidence that essentially all of the observed photochemisffy occurred from species adsorbed on the internal surface of the zeolite. [Pg.210]

A salient result of these studies is that ionization is energetically prohibitive, at least in the gas phase. This finding is consistent with experimental studies that indicate strong acceleration in polar solvents or in the presence of acids that can facilitate ionization. [Pg.544]

Control of Ca oscillations by the stimulus and by extracellular Cci One of the most salient results of the model based on the CICR mechanism is represented in fig. 9.10. There, the temporal evolution of cytosolic is shown at different values of associated with increasing levels of stimulation. In the absence of stimulation, a stable steady state is established, corresponding to a low level of cytosolic Ca (fig. 9.10a).
